Student interviews James Bond star
By UK Journalism

A student had the red carpet treatment when she interviewed James Bond star Daniel Craig at the premier of his new film Flashbacks of a Fool.
Third year magazine student Louise Steggals grabbed a few minutes with the film star to quiz him about his role in the low budget British film written by his friend Baillie Walsh.
She said: “I asked Daniel how easy it would be for him to become like his character in the film who is an aging actor that becomes disillusioned with Hollywood and returns to his English home after his best friend dies.
“Daniel was very polite and charming but also quite reserved and there were no Bond questions allowed” she added.
Louise is no stranger to interviewing A-list film stars and has already met John Cusack and Hilary Swank at film premiers through her role as a writer for film website The Void.
London Film Festival
She has written for the website since last October and Louise’s first job was to cover the London Film Festival.
She said: “It was lots of fun and it was great having breakfast meetings with film directors and interviewing celebrities on the red carpet. I even made Hilary Swank laugh with a bad joke I made!”
Louise plans to use the high profile interview to her advantage and include it in the magazine that she’s making as part of a group for her course.
She added: “Our magazine is called Life Begins and targets guys in their 40’s. We have to create the launch issue and Daniel Craig is a good icon for our target audience. Most men would love to be James Bond so he is definitely going on the front cover.”
